SELEUCIS and PIERIA, Emesa. Macrinus. AD 217-218. AR Tetradrachm (26mm, 14.19 g, 6h). Laureate head right / Eagle standing facing, head and tail left, with wings spread, holding wreath in beak; between legs, radiate, draped, and cuirassed bust of Shamash left; H beneath eagle's head. Prieur 987 (this coin). Lightly toned with underlying luster, some light porosity, weakly struck in areas. VF. Very rare, only two noted by Prieur, and eight in CoinArchives.
